Home | Develop | Download | Contact
example_fir_create.cpp
1 
21 #include <iomanip>
22 #include <Pds/Ra>
23 #include <Pds/Sp>
24 
25 int main(void)
26 {
27  double result;
28  Pds::Fir FIR(Pds::Vector(100,0.01));
29 
30  double Tmax=10;
31  double fs=1.0;
32  unsigned int N=10000000;
33 
34  Pds::Vector T=Pds::LinSpace(0,Tmax,N);
35  Pds::Vector X=Pds::Sin((2*Pds::Ra::Pi*fs)*T);
36 
37  Pds::Ra::Tic();
38  for(unsigned int i=0;i<N;i++)
39  result=FIR.Evaluate(X.Get(i));
40  Pds::Ra::Toc();
41 
42  std::cout<<"Final:"<<result<<"\n";
43 }
La clase tipo Pds::Fir . Esta clase genera un objeto con dos parametros Nlin y Ncol....
Definition: Fir.hpp:58

Enlaces de interés

HomePage Bazaar Download Bug report Ayuda Developer Feed